As crop growth and water use increase with the warmer weather, it’s a good time to think about getting on top of irrigation management and reviewing your water availability.
VegNET Victoria (Northern, Western and South Eastern) is hosting a webinar for a Victorian-specific focus on the summer weather outlook, water availability north of the divide and preparation of irrigation system.
Speakers and topics will include:
- Graeme Anderson, Agriculture Victoria: Climatic outlooks and available tools and resources for growers
- George Warne, RMCG: Water pricing and forecast, with a focus on irrigation regions north of the Great Divide
- Kelvin Montagu, AHR: Managing summer crop water demands – options for making the most of your irrigation water
Details:
Thursday 12 December 2019
3pm to 4pm
